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Apple Cider Float

Step 1: Warm the Cider
Start by pouring 4 cups of fresh unfiltered apple cider into a medium saucepan. Place the pan over medium heat and let the cider warm for about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ally. You'll know it's ready when it starts to steam gently, filling your kitchen with a comforting, spiced aroma that sets the stage for your Apple Cider Float.

Step 2: Prepare the Glasses
While the cider is warming, grab four glasses and use an ice cream scoop to add two generous scoops of quality vanilla ice cream into each one. Ensure the ice cream is soft enough to scoop easily, creating a beautiful, creamy base for your float. Aim for a nice dome shape, which will look inviting once the warm cider is poured over it.

Step 3: Assemble the Float
Once the cider is steaming, carefully pour it over the ice cream scoops in each glass, filling them to the brim. Watch as the delicious cider cascades over the ice cream, creating a delightful fusion of warm and cold. The heat from the cider will begin to melt some of the ice cream, enhancing the flavors of the Apple Cider Float.

Step 4: Add Spices and Toppings
To each glass, add a cinnamon stick for a cozy touch and extra flavor. Then, generously top the floats with whipped cream—homemade or store-bought—creating a delightful contrast to the warm cider below. Finally, drizzle caramel sauce over the whipped cream, letting it flow down into the drink for added sweetness and visual appeal.

Step 5: Serve Immediately
Your Apple Cider Floats are now ready to be enjoyed! Serve them immediately while they’re still warm for the best flavor experience. Consider adding optional chopped nuts or apple slices on top for an extra layer of texture and beauty. Apple Cider Float Variations

Feel free to play around with these ideas to make your Apple Cider Float truly your own!

  • Dairy-Free: Substitute vanilla ice cream with a coconut or almond milk-based alternative for a creamy, non-dairy twist. Your float will still be rich, and you won’t miss the dairy!

  • Spiced Upgrade: Add a pinch of nutmeg or ginger along with the cinnamon for an extra layer of warmth and spice. It brings a delightful complexity that really embraces autumn flavors.

  • Caramel Swirl: Mix a tablespoon of caramel sauce directly into the warm cider before pouring over the ice cream. This will enhance sweetness and create a luscious flavor blend.

  • Fall Fruits: Toss in some sliced pears or fresh cranberries in addition to the apple slices for a seasonal fruit medley. It adds color and a bit of tartness to balance the sweetness.

  • Warm Vanilla Infusion: Add a splash of vanilla extract to the cider as it warms to deepen the flavor. This makes each sip even more aromatic and indulgent.

  • Maple Magic: Drizzle maple syrup instead of caramel for a unique, earthy sweetness. It pairs wonderfully with cinnamon and adds a delightful Southern touch.

  • Heat it Up: For those who like a kick, add a splash of bourbon or spiced rum to the cider before pouring it over the ice cream. This creates a cozy adult version of your float.

  • Nutty Delight: Incorporate crushed pecans or walnuts on top of the whipped cream for an added crunch. It beautifully complements the soft textures while enhancing the nutty flavors of fall!

How to Store and Freeze Apple Cider Float

Room Temperature: It's best to enjoy your Apple Cider Float immediately after preparation. If left out, consume within 2 hours to prevent any food safety issues.

Fridge: You may refrigerate any leftover warm cider for up to 3 days in an airtight container. Rewarm gently before serving, but the ice cream should not be stored with it.

Freezer: Avoid freezing the assembled floats, as ice cream will lose its texture. However, you can freeze prepared apple cider in ice cube trays for future floats!

Reheating: If using leftover cider, reheat it gently on the stove until steaming, then scoop in fresh vanilla ice cream for a delightful experience again!

Expert Tips for Apple Cider Float

  • Choose Quality Cider: Use fresh, unfiltered apple cider for the best flavor. Avoid anything overly processed, as it dulls the rich apple profile.

  • Ice Cream Temptation: Allow the vanilla ice cream to soften slightly before scooping. This helps it easily blend with the warm cider, creating a smoother float.

  • Warm, Not Boil: Heat the cider gently until it’s steaming, but avoid boiling. Overheating can alter the lovely flavors, making your Apple Cider Float less appealing.

  • Topping Perfection: Don’t skimp on whipped cream! It not only adds richness but also balances the flavors perfectly. A generous topping is always a crowd-pleaser.

  • Serve Fresh: Enjoy the Apple Cider Float immediately after assembly. The contrast between the warm cider and cold ice cream is best experienced fresh!

Apple Cider Float Recipe FAQs

How do I choose the best apple cider for this recipe?
Absolutely! For an exceptional Apple Cider Float, opt for fresh, unfiltered apple cider. Look for cider that appears cloudy, as this indicates it's made from whole apples and retains all the fruity goodness. Avoid overly processed ciders that may taste bland or overly sweet.

How should I store leftover apple cider?
Very good question! If you have leftover warm cider, store it in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Remember to reheat it gently on the stove until steaming before making more floats. Never store ice cream with the cider, as it needs to remain separate for the best texture.

Can I freeze leftovers for later use?
Great idea! While you can't freeze the assembled Apple Cider Float, you can certainly freeze any leftover apple cider in ice cube trays. Once frozen, pop the cider cubes into a zip-top bag, and they'll keep well for up to 3 months! Just thaw and reheat the cubes when you're ready for another delicious round.

What if my ice cream is too hard to scoop?
Don't worry! If your vanilla ice cream is rock solid, simply let it sit at room temperature for about 10-15 minutes. This will soften it enough to create those beautiful scoops. If you're in a rush, run the scoop under warm water before scooping. It makes the process a breeze!

Are there any dietary considerations for this recipe?
Absolutely! If you're accommodating food allergies, be aware that this recipe contains dairy from the ice cream and whipped cream. For a non-dairy alternative, choose coconut or almond milk-based ice cream and whipped toppings. Always check the labels for any potential allergens, especially if serving to children or guests.

How long can I leave the assembled floats out before serving?
Excellent point! It's best to serve your Apple Cider Floats immediately after preparation for the best experience. If they sit out, aim to keep them at room temperature for no longer than 2 hours to avoid any food safety issues. Enjoy every sip while it’s still warm and luscious!

Equipment

  • Medium saucepan
  • ice cream scoop
  • glasses

Ingredients
  

For the Drink

  • 4 cups fresh unfiltered apple cider this enhances the natural sweetness and depth of flavor in your Apple Cider Float.
  • 2 scoops quality vanilla ice cream using premium ice cream creates a rich, creamy texture.
  • 1 stick cinnamon sticks infuses a warm, spiced aroma.

For the Topping

  • 1 cup whipped cream a dollop adds richness and contrast.
  • 4 tablespoons caramel sauce drizzle for a sweet finish.

Optional Enhancements

  • ½ cup chopped nuts for a crunchy texture.
  • 1 medium apple slices adds crispness and extra apple flavor.

Instructions
 

Step-by-Step Instructions for Apple Cider Float

  • Start by pouring 4 cups of fresh unfiltered apple cider into a medium saucepan. Place the pan over medium heat and let the cider warm for about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  • While the cider is warming, grab four glasses and use an ice cream scoop to add two generous scoops of quality vanilla ice cream into each one.
  • Once the cider is steaming, carefully pour it over the ice cream scoops in each glass, filling them to the brim.
  • Add a cinnamon stick to each glass for a cozy touch. Then, top the floats with whipped cream and drizzle caramel sauce over the whipped cream.
  • Serve immediately while they’re still warm for the best flavor experience. Top with optional chopped nuts or apple slices.
